I am currently helping at the Gaylord National, at National Harbor. It is technically in Oxon Hill, MD, but across the bridge is VA, and a few miles away is DC.

The harbor has the huge Ferris Wheel, I have not rode it yet, but maybe while I am here. There is also that gigantic television outside that when I first arrived was showing the Olympics everyday. Now is has movies or whatever they choose. It is a great outdoor area I am really enjoying it.

 

The Gaylord is a huge hotel 2,000 rooms and about that many employees too. It is adding a whole new layer to my Marriott resume. it is Crazy!

 

We have had some fun and interesting groups in house already since I have been here. First, was an anime convention. So many kids, so many costumes of people I have never seen and do not understand, but it was impressive. Then last week was CPAC, it is a conservative political convention. Pence and Trump both spoke and let me tell you, security here was no joke. Medal detectors for employees, no one in or out of the building and I am sure every department of secret service, police, FBI, if they have a weapon they were here!  Trying to do your job and navigate that level of security was for sure interesting and something to remember.
